5 Steps To Finding A Great Neighborhood in Delaware

Home in Delaware AreaWe all want to live in a great neighborhood with well-developed infrastructure, secure, accessible and that has great neighbors. Besides, you will become part of the neighborhood, so it is best to choose one that meets your needs.

Unfortunately, not all neighborhoods have these characteristics. Some have high crime rates others have poor infrastructure and in some instances, you may find hostile neighbors.

Therefore, how do you find a great neighborhood in Delaware? Here are steps to guide you.Delaware Home-Livingroom

  1. Assess your needs

A young couple may look for a neighborhood with small houses, great nightlife, and shops nearby while a larger family would prefer bigger homes that are close to amenities such as schools, playgrounds and shopping areas with a close-knit community.

First, ensure that the neighborhood meets your needs. Do you want to live near your place of work? Do you prefer a walking distance to amenities? Do you like quiet or busy streets? Do you want a neighborly area or do you want to be anonymous?

For a family with children, you should consider if there are great schools nearby.

  1. Find out information about the neighborhood

A simple online search can give you information about a particular neighborhood on crime rates, cost of housing, schools and more. There are many free online services such as street advisor that review neighborhoods such as Delaware.

There are websites providing information about schools in a particular area such as enrolment statistics, and student-teacher ratio as well as detailed info based on students’ performance.

The crime rate info is more detailed for urban areas though you may get general information for smaller towns. A declining or low crime rate is an indication of an improving neighborhood.  You can check the local newspaper sites for crime statistics or on the police department websites in Delaware.

Another option to gather info about a neighborhood is to consult real estate agents since they are knowledgeable about the Delaware neighborhoods.

  1. Visit

There is no better way to check out a neighborhood than to do a bit of leg work. Visit the neighborhood you are interested in Delaware during the day, at night and over the weekend to get its feel at different times.

Is there traffic during rush hour? Do you need to drive a long distance to work? Are the neighbors friendly?

Observe the streets, front yards, sidewalks. What is the condition of homes? Do they look well taken care of or they leek of neglect? Have they been freshly painted, roof repaired and grass mowed? Well maintained homes are an indication of a great neighborhood.

  1. Talk to the locals

Talk with the neighbors and ask about issues such as crime, traffic, schools, noise and other matters. Go to restaurants, coffee shops, playgrounds to get the feel.

A neighborhood where people walk freely, kids play or walk to school and residents walk their dogs indicates that it is safe.

  1. Choose the perfect neighborhood

Delaware is diverse and you may be more comfortable living in Milton if you want New Homes in Delaware that are close to your office than in Camden where you will spend a lot of time commuting.

Choose your perfect neighborhood that meets your needs. A retiree may be more comfortable in Camden while young professionals will want a neighborhood close to their work such as near major cities including Washington DC and Philadelphia.

Found the Perfect House – Next step, Home Inspection

Found The Perfect Home Now Time For Inspection

                                                     Image Source: Wikimedia

Every prospective homeowner wanting to find a new home probably worked with a realtor or real estate company. They usually instruct you to complete a proper home inspection for home damage as your next step before settling on a property.  Before you want to put down an offer, the right home inspector company will tell you about any immediate property damage, such as rot, soil, roof, or replacement needs. Due diligence also requires referrals to additional expert inspectors about termite, geological, structural, chemical, and other damage.  Homebuyers might not be able to see these things on their own; therefore, these would be unfortunate problems in the future.  

A home inspection is a visual assessment of the home’s performance by a third party, qualified, and trained home inspector to avoid any hazardous, potential issues that are not up-to-code. In most cases, professionals home inspectors usually have a checklist to follow when inspecting your potential home. This includes repairs, damage,, interiors, HVAC system, and more. A home inspection should be a serious provision in your contract. Before the future homebuyer closes on the home, they must employ the best professional home inspectors in the area to help them make a knowledgeable decision about the performance of a home via a professional evaluation and reports.  The inspection includes two state documents, including a pre-inspection agreement and an inspection report. This way, the potential buyer has the chance to inspect the property, its current condition, and whether it is worth the investment while the seller has the responsibility to settle these issues.  Remember, there is no going back once you make an agreement and buy the home or commercial property.

Finding the right home inspector can be as important as finding the right home.  A reputable home inspector company will offer a thorough and competent visual inspection of your future home, can keep up-to-date with the most current information in the home inspection industry and works for you!  This whole process can take one to weeks from researching the right company, the home inspection itself, and how you would like to move forward with the property. Look for the proper training, education, and qualifications before you choose your home inspection company, one that is bonded or insured.  Inevitably, home inspections will find something wrong with the house. The company should just tell you about any immediate safety and structural concerns that require control and general contractor repair, including roof, foundation, plumbing, electrical and light circuits, interior surfaces and more.  The average inspection will take two to three hours; consider being present for the inspection due to the expense and to be educated about the property that may be your future home.
